This fragment covers deploying the order-cutoff rule engine for Hearthloaf Bakery's storefront. The cutoff logic (orders close at 14:00 local, two days before pickup) is configuration-driven; verify the `cutoff_rules.yaml` checksum before promotion. Never deploy during the Tuesday batch window, as in-flight orders may be re-evaluated mid-run. After checksum verification, stage the artifact to the Pinefield cluster and confirm the dry-run report shows zero rule regressions. Sign the release bundle with the key directly below.

deploy key for baweg-bajeg: bky9_DYLNv2wGq

Ticket: Fixture vault locked — Fabrikit test-data factory. Hey, the credentials vault for Fabrikit's seed generators locked itself after the failed 2.9 release job. Nothing scary, just too many retries from CI. We need it open before the next cut so the factories can mint fixtures again. Per the usual drill, unlock it with the recovery passphrase noted right below.

strongbox words: druvan-lamys-eliius-jorax-istox-soreth-ulays-gilix-ralix-oliiel-norwyn-casvan-praius

# Turnstile counter env — Ridgemoor Stadium deployment
# On-call notes: the Clickgate daemon reads this file at boot only;
# restart it after any edit. GATE_ZONE must match the physical
# concourse label or counts land in the wrong bucket. The daemon
# reports totals to Standsum, authenticating with the secret set
# on the next line.

vault entry, fadup-tagag: RELAY_SECRET8=2fd92179